Those who enjoy being outdoors and working with young people should consider applying for the California Conservation Corps’ upcoming “Conservationist I” crew supervisor exam. Deadline for submitting applications is Jan. 18. A state application (Form 678), available online, must be postmarked by that date. The Conservationist I most frequently serves as a crew supervisor for 10 to 15 corps members, which include young men and women between the ages of 18 and 25.
